Missouri is definitely a second tier program. I feel like they are about on par with South Carolina. They are better than Kentucky and Vanderbilt from a program perspective but they are not a top tier SEC program.
They had a nice run in the late Big12 era/early SEC era with Gary Pinkel because having a solid coach matters the most in CFB and they had a great coach. Since he has been gone, they have typically been a 5-7 to 7-5 team every year similar to South Carolina.
What has been disappointing about Missouri in the SEC is their Basketball. I thought Missouri would be a lot better in Basketball, especially since SEC is not very strong in Men's Basketball.
